Commit a5e8567c authored by Nilgun Belma Buguner's avatar Nilgun Belma Buguner
Browse files

update transformations.

git-svn-id: https://svn.apache.org/repos/asf/httpd/httpd/branches/2.4.x@1789265 13f79535-47bb-0310-9956-ffa450edef68
parent 24cb3cfc
Loading
Loading
Loading
Loading
+1 −2
Original line number Diff line number Diff line
@@ -31,7 +31,6 @@
<a href="./ko/glossary.html" hreflang="ko" rel="alternate" title="Korean">&nbsp;ko&nbsp;</a> |
<a href="./tr/glossary.html" title="Türkçe">&nbsp;tr&nbsp;</a></p>
</div>
<div class="outofdate">Bu çeviri güncel olmayabilir. Son değişiklikler için İngilizce sürüm geçerlidir.</div>

    <p>Bu sözlük, genelinde HTML sayfa sunumuna, özelinde Apache HTTP Sunucusuna
      özgü ortak terminolojinin bir kısmını içerir. Her kavram ile ilgili daha
@@ -128,7 +127,7 @@
    <dt><a name="plaintext" id="plaintext">Düz Metin</a></dt>
    <dd>Şifrelenmemiş metin.</dd>

    <dt><a name="regularexpresion" id="regularexpresion">Düzenli İfade</a>
    <dt><a name="regularexpression" id="regularexpression">Düzenli İfade</a>
      <a name="regex" id="regex">(Regex)</a></dt>
    <dd>Metin içinde bir şablon tanımlama yolu. Örneğin, “A harfi ile
      başlayan bütün sözcükler” veya “10 rakamlı telefon numaraları” ya da
+1 −1
Original line number Diff line number Diff line
@@ -13,6 +13,6 @@
    <variant>fr</variant>
    <variant outdated="yes">ja</variant>
    <variant outdated="yes">ko</variant>
    <variant outdated="yes">tr</variant>
    <variant>tr</variant>
  </variants>
</metafile>
+1 −1
Original line number Diff line number Diff line
@@ -38,7 +38,6 @@ Belgeleri</h1>
<a href="./tr/" title="Türkçe">&nbsp;tr&nbsp;</a> |
<a href="./zh-cn/" hreflang="zh-cn" rel="alternate" title="Simplified Chinese">&nbsp;zh-cn&nbsp;</a></p>
</div>
<div class="outofdate">Bu çeviri güncel olmayabilir. Son değişiklikler için İngilizce sürüm geçerlidir.</div>
<form method="get" action="http://www.google.com/search"><p><input name="as_q" value="" type="text" /> <input value="Google’de Ara" type="submit" /><input value="10" name="num" type="hidden" /><input value="tr" name="hl" type="hidden" /><input value="UTF-8" name="ie" type="hidden" /><input value="Google Search" name="btnG" type="hidden" /><input name="as_epq" value="Sürüm 2.4" type="hidden" /><input name="as_oq" value="" type="hidden" /><input name="as_eq" value="&quot;List-Post&quot;" type="hidden" /><input value="" name="lr" type="hidden" /><input value="i" name="as_ft" type="hidden" /><input value="" name="as_filetype" type="hidden" /><input value="all" name="as_qdr" type="hidden" /><input value="any" name="as_occt" type="hidden" /><input value="i" name="as_dt" type="hidden" /><input value="httpd.apache.org" name="as_sitesearch" type="hidden" /><input value="off" name="safe" type="hidden" /></p></form>
<table id="indextable"><tr><td class="col1"><div class="category"><h2><a name="release" id="release">Sürümlerin Dağıtım Bilgileri</a></h2>
<ul><li><a href="new_features_2_4.html">2.3/2.4’deki yeni özellikler</a></li>
@@ -87,6 +86,7 @@ Belgeleri</h1>
<li><a href="howto/ssi.html">Sunucu Taraflı İçerik Yerleştirme (SSI)</a></li>
<li><a href="howto/public_html.html">Kullanıcı Dizinleri (public_html)</a></li>
<li><a href="howto/reverse_proxy.html">Ters vekil yapılandırma rehberi</a></li>
<li><a href="howto/http2.html">HTTP/2 rehberi</a></li>
</ul>
</div><div class="category"><h2><a name="platform" id="platform">Platformlara Özgü Bilgiler</a></h2>
<ul><li><a href="platform/windows.html">Microsoft Windows</a></li>
+1 −1
Original line number Diff line number Diff line
@@ -15,7 +15,7 @@
    <variant outdated="yes">ja</variant>
    <variant outdated="yes">ko</variant>
    <variant outdated="yes">pt-br</variant>
    <variant outdated="yes">tr</variant>
    <variant>tr</variant>
    <variant>zh-cn</variant>
  </variants>
</metafile>
+113 −45
Original line number Diff line number Diff line
@@ -33,7 +33,6 @@
<a href="../ja/mod/core.html" hreflang="ja" rel="alternate" title="Japanese">&nbsp;ja&nbsp;</a> |
<a href="../tr/mod/core.html" title="Türkçe">&nbsp;tr&nbsp;</a></p>
</div>
<div class="outofdate">Bu çeviri güncel olmayabilir. Son değişiklikler için İngilizce sürüm geçerlidir.</div>
<table class="module"><tr><th><a href="module-dict.html#Description">Açıklama:</a></th><td>Apache HTTP Sunucusunda daima mevcut olan çekirdek
 özellikler</td></tr>
<tr><th><a href="module-dict.html#Status">Durum:</a></th><td>Çekirdek</td></tr></table>
@@ -885,6 +884,11 @@ DocumentRoot "/var/www/${servername}/htdocs"</pre>
      gerçekleniminde hatalı olarak izin verilmişti. Geriye uyumluluk amacıyla 
      (önceden sezilmeyen sonuçlarıyla) bu durum muhafaza edilmiştir.</p>

<h3>Ayrıca bakınız:</h3>
<ul>
<li><code class="directive"><a href="#undefine">UnDefine</a></code></li>
<li><code class="directive"><a href="#ifdefine">IfDefine</a></code></li>
</ul>
</div>
<div class="top"><a href="#page-header"><img alt="top" src="../images/up.gif" /></a></div>
<div class="directive-section"><h2><a name="Directory" id="Directory">&lt;Directory&gt;</a> <a name="directory" id="directory">Yönergesi</a></h2>
@@ -2047,36 +2051,57 @@ ErrorLogFormat connection "[%{uc}t] [C:%{c}L] local\ %a remote\ %A"</pre>
      (<a href="https://tools.ietf.org/html/rfc7230#section-3.2">RFC 7230 §3.2</a>) uygulanmış kuralları öntanımlı olarak veya 
      <code>Strict</code> seçeneği kullanılarak  değiştirir. Eski modüller, 
      uygulamalar veya kullanımı önerilmeyen özel istemciler için eski davranışlara 
      dönmeyi sağlamak üzere <code>Unsafe</code> seçeneği eklenmiştir. Bu kurallar 
      istek işlenmeden önce uygulanır. Dolayısıyla yönerge, ana bölümde veya 
      öntanımlı (ilk) eşleşen sanal konak bölümünde yapılandırılmalıdır.</p>
      dönmeyi sağlamak üzere <code>Unsafe</code> seçeneği eklenmiştir.</p>
      
    <p>Bu kurallar istek işlenmeden önce uygulanır. Dolayısıyla yönerge, IP/port  
      arabirimine göre ana bölümde veya öntanımlı (ilk) eşleşen sanal konak 
      bölümünde yapılandırılmalıdır.</p>
    
    <p>Bu yönergeye aşağıdaki parametrelerden seçilen üç tanesi uygulanabilir.      
      Belirtilmeyenlerin yerine öntanımlılar uygulanır.</p>
    
    <dl>
      <dt>Strict|Unsafe</dt>
      <dd>
        <p>Bu yönerge devreye girmeden önce, Apache HTTP Sunucusunun istek iletisi 
        ayrıştırıcıları protokolle uyumlu olmayan bir dizi girdi şekline 
        toleranslıydı. <a href="https://tools.ietf.org/html/rfc7230#section-9.4">RFC 7230 §9.4 İstek bölme</a> ve
      <a href="https://tools.ietf.org/html/rfc7230#section-9.5">§9.5 Yanıt kaçırma</a> çağrıları uyumsuz istek iletilerinin kabulündeki 
      olası risklerden yalnızca iki tanesidir.
        <a href="https://tools.ietf.org/html/rfc7230#section-9.5">§9.5 Yanıt kaçırma</a> çağrıları uyumsuz istek iletilerinin 
        kabulündeki olası risklerden yalnızca iki tanesidir.
        <a href="https://tools.ietf.org/html/rfc7230#section-3.5">RFC 7230 
        §3.5</a> "İleti Ayrıştırma Sağlamlığı" belirsiz boşlukların kabul ve 
      istek iletisi biçimleme risklerini tanımlar. Bu yönergenin devreye girmesini 
      takiben belirtimin tüm imla kurallarına öntanımlı <code>Strict</code> işlem 
      kipi ve 3.5 bölümünde tavsiye edilen hoşgörüsüz boşluk uygulanır ve esnekliğe 
      müsamaha edilmez.</p>

    <p>Kullanıcılar, özellikle dışa bakan, herkes tarafından erişilebilen sunucu 
      konuşlandırmalarında  <code>Unsafe</code> işlem kipine geçiş yapmaya karşı 
      kesinlikle uyarılır. Eğer bir arayüz hataları izlemek veya bir intranette 
      çalışan özel hizmet tüketicileri için gerekliyse, kullanıcılar, sadece, 
      dahili özel ağlarına hizmet etmek üzere yapılandırılmış özel bir sanal konak 
      üzerinde <code>Unsafe</code> işlem kipine geçiş yapmalıdır.</p>
        istek iletisi biçimleme risklerini tanımlar. Bu yönergenin devreye 
        girmesini takiben belirtimin tüm imla kurallarına öntanımlı 
        <code>Strict</code> işlem kipi ve 3.5 bölümünde tavsiye edilen hoşgörüsüz 
        boşluk uygulanır ve esnekliğe müsamaha edilmez.</p>

    <p><code class="directive">LogLevel</code> <code>debug</code> seviyesiyle 
      yapılandırılmış <code class="directive">ErrorLog</code> ile kaydedilmiş günlüklerin  
      gözden geçirilmesi, böyle hatalı isteklerin kaynaklandıkları yerle birlikte  
      belirlenmesine yardımcı olabilir. Kullanıcılar, beklenmedik bir şekilde 
      reddedilmiş geçersiz istekleri bulmak için erişim günlüklerindeki 400 
      yanıtlarına özellikle dikkat etmelidir.</p>
        <div class="warning"><h3>Unsafe için güvenlik riskleri</h3>
          <p>Kullanıcılar, özellikle dışa bakan, herkes tarafından erişilebilen 
          sunucu konuşlandırmalarında  <code>Unsafe</code> işlem kipine geçiş 
          yapmaya karşı kesinlikle uyarılır. Eğer bir arayüz hataları izlemek 
          veya bir intranette çalışan özel hizmet tüketicileri için gerekliyse, 
          kullanıcılar, sadece, dahili özel ağlarına hizmet etmek üzere 
          yapılandırılmış özel bir sanal konak üzerinde <code>Unsafe</code> işlem 
          kipine geçiş yapmalıdır.</p>
        </div>
        
        <div class="example"><h3>Strict kipte HTTP 400 ile sonuçlanan bir istek örneği</h3><p><code>
          
          # Eksik CRLF<br />
          GET / HTTP/1.0\n\n
        </code></p></div>
        <div class="warning"><h3>Komut satırı araçları ve CRLF</h3>
          <p>Bazı araçların CRLF kullanmaya zorlanması gerekir, aksi takdirde httpd 
          yukarıdaki örnekte belirtildiği gibi bir HTTP 400 yanıtı ile döner. 
          Örneğin,  <strong>OpenSSL s_client düzgün çalışmak için -crlf 
          değiştirgesine ihtiyaç duyar</strong>.</p>
          <p>CRLF yokluğu gibi durumları saptamak için HTTP isteğini görünümlemek 
          isterseniz <code class="directive"><a href="../mod/mod_dumpio.html#dumpioinput">DumpIOInput</a></code> 
          yönergesi yardımcı olabilir.</p>
        </div>
      </dd>
      <dt>RegisteredMethods|LenientMethods</dt>
      <dd>
        <p><a href="https://tools.ietf.org/html/rfc7231#section-4.1">RFC 7231 
        §4.1</a> "İstek Yöntemleri" "Genel Bakış" bölümlerinde bir istek 
        satırında desteklenmeyen bir yöntem saptadığında özgün sunucuların bir 
@@ -2085,17 +2110,48 @@ ErrorLogFormat connection "[%{uc}t] [C:%{c}L] local\ %a remote\ %A"</pre>
        seçeneğine geçiş yapmak isteyen yöneticiler 
        <code class="directive">RegisterHttpMethod</code> yönergesini kullanarak standart 
        olmayan yöntemleri belirlemelidir. Özellikle <code>Unsafe</code> seçeneğine 
      geçiş yapılacaksa bu yol izlenmelidir. Özgün sunucunun kullandığı yöntemleri 
      vekil sunucu bilemeyeceği için ileri vekil konaklarda 
      <code>RegisteredMethods</code> seçeneğine geçiş yapılmamalıdır.</p>
        geçiş yapılacaksa bu yol izlenmelidir.</p>
      
        <div class="warning"><h3>İleri Vekil Uyumluluğu</h3>
          <p>Özgün sunucunun kullandığı yöntemleri vekil sunucu bilemeyeceği için 
          ileri vekil konaklarda <code>RegisteredMethods</code> seçeneğine geçiş 
          yapılmamalıdır.</p>
        </div>
  
        <div class="example"><h3>Example of a request leading to HTTP 501 with LenientMethods mode</h3><p><code>
          
          # Unknown HTTP method<br />
          WOW / HTTP/1.0\r\n\r\n<br /><br />
          # Lowercase HTTP method<br />
          get / HTTP/1.0\r\n\r\n<br />
        </code></p></div>
      </dd>
      <dt>Allow0.9|Require1.0</dt>
      <dd>
        <p><a href="https://tools.ietf.org/html/rfc2616#section-19.6">RFC 2616 
        §19.6</a> "Önceki Sürümlerle Uyumluluk" bölümünde HTTP sunucularının 
        eski HTTP/0.9 isteklerini desteklemesi tavsiye edilmektedir. RFC 7230 
      "HTTP/0.9 isteklerini destekleme beklentisi kaldırılmıştır." cümlesiyle bunu 
      geçersiz kılmış ve <a href="https://tools.ietf.org/html/rfc7230#appendix-A">RFC 7230 Ek A</a> bölümünde bununla ilgili yorumlar yer almıştır. 
      <code>Require1.0</code> seçeneği kullanıcıya öntanımlı <code>Allow0.9</code> 
      seçeneğinin davranışına verilen desteği kaldırma imkanını vermektedir.</p>
        "HTTP/0.9 isteklerini destekleme beklentisi kaldırılmıştır." cümlesiyle 
        bunu  geçersiz kılmış ve <a href="https://tools.ietf.org/html/rfc7230#appendix-A">RFC 7230 Ek A</a> bölümünde bununla ilgili yorumlar yer almıştır. 
        <code>Require1.0</code> seçeneği kullanıcıya öntanımlı 
        <code>Allow0.9</code> seçeneğinin davranışına verilen desteği kaldırma 
        imkanını vermektedir.</p>
      
        <div class="example"><h3>Require1.0 kipinde HTTP 400 ile sonuçlanan bir istek 
          örneği</h3><p><code>
          
          # Desteklenmeyen HTTP sürümü<br />
          GET /\r\n\r\n
        </code></p></div>
      </dd>
    </dl>

    <p><code class="directive">LogLevel</code> <code>debug</code> seviyesiyle 
      yapılandırılmış <code class="directive">ErrorLog</code> ile kaydedilmiş günlüklerin  
      gözden geçirilmesi, böyle hatalı isteklerin kaynaklandıkları yerle birlikte  
      belirlenmesine yardımcı olabilir. Kullanıcılar, beklenmedik bir şekilde 
      reddedilmiş geçersiz istekleri bulmak için erişim günlüklerindeki 400 
      yanıtlarına özellikle dikkat etmelidir.</p>

</div>
<div class="top"><a href="#page-header"><img alt="top" src="../images/up.gif" /></a></div>
@@ -2142,6 +2198,13 @@ takdirde uygulanacak yönergeleri barındırır.</td></tr>
    yönerge için kullanılabilir olmayacaktır.
    </div>

    <div class="note"><h3>Betik dillerindeki gibi değil</h3>
    Bu yönergenin ismi yöneticiler ve yazılımcılara çok tanıdıktır fakat betik 
    dillerinde rastladığınız benzeri ile karıştırılmamalıdır. Örneğin, mevcut 
    gerçeklenimde iç içe <code class="directive">&lt;If&gt;</code> yönergeleri 
    desteklenmemektedir.
    </div>

<h3>Ayrıca bakınız:</h3>
<ul>
<li><a href="../expr.html">Apache HTTP Sunucusundaki
@@ -4477,8 +4540,8 @@ gerçekleşmesi için sunucunun geçmesini bekleyeceği süre.</td></tr>
      <li>Veriyi istemciye yazarken, gönderme tamponu dolu olduğu takdirde bir
        paket alındısı için beklenecek süre.</li>

      <li><code class="module"><a href="../mod/mod_cgi.html">mod_cgi</a></code> modülünde, bir CGI betiğinden çıktı için
        beklenecek süre.</li>
      <li><code class="module"><a href="../mod/mod_cgi.html">mod_cgi</a></code> ve <code class="module"><a href="../mod/mod_cgid.html">mod_cgid</a></code> modülünde, bir CGI 
        betiğinden belli bir çıktı kümesi için beklenecek süre.</li>

      <li><code class="module"><a href="../mod/mod_ext_filter.html">mod_ext_filter</a></code> modülünde, bir süzme işleminden çıktı
        almak için beklenecek süre.</li>
@@ -4543,6 +4606,11 @@ gerçekleşmesi için sunucunun geçmesini bekleyeceği süre.</td></tr>
      konaklar haricinde, değişiklikleri kendisinden sonraki tüm yapılandırma
      yönergelerinde görünür kılar.</p>

<h3>Ayrıca bakınız:</h3>
<ul>
<li><code class="directive"><a href="#define">Define</a></code></li>
<li><code class="directive"><a href="#ifdefine">IfDefine</a></code></li>
</ul>
</div>
<div class="top"><a href="#page-header"><img alt="top" src="../images/up.gif" /></a></div>
<div class="directive-section"><h2><a name="UseCanonicalName" id="UseCanonicalName">UseCanonicalName</a> <a name="usecanonicalname" id="usecanonicalname">Yönergesi</a></h2>
Loading